The Associate Clinical Director will directly supervise and train primary care providers (PCPs) in his / her assigned center. The incumbent in this role is accountable for maximizing overall core model execution, including improving clinical quality, efficiency, outcomes, and clinician / patient satisfaction. In addition to being accountable for the overall clinical outcomes of his / her assigned center, they will have a portion of their time allocated to direct patient care as a PCP and / or other clinical duties (amount dependent on number of direct reports). The remainder of their time is allocated to leadership responsibilities, including PCP performance, engagement, and building a strong clinical-operations synergy and culture. The allocation of time is dependent on several factors, including PCP capacity, market needs, size of centers, patient membership, and Market Clinical Director direction.

ESSENTIAL JOB DUTIES / RESPONSIBILITIES :

  • Independently provides care for patients with acute and chronic illnesses encountered in older adult patients.
  • Takes full accountability for patient care and outcomes and appropriately seeks consultation from specialists when needed, though will still stay involved in, and be responsible for, the detailed care of the patient.
  • Engages with the hospitalist whenever one of their patients is in the hospital (regardless of whether the hospitalist works for ChenMed or not).
  • Responsible for assessment, diagnosis, treatment, management, education, health promotion and care coordination and documentation for patients with acute and complex chronic health needs.
  • Leads their care team consisting of care promoter (medical assistant), care facilitator, and care coordinator for patients able to come to the office.
  • For patients that are unable to come to the office—in hospital, SNF, LTC or homebound, engages with the transitional care team and others including case managers, acute and transitional-care physicians, and other resources that may be available depending on the market.
  • Leads Super Huddle (SH) and Transforming Care Meeting (TCM) weekly, as well as supports Center Manager / Center General Manager center clinical leader and / or market clinical leader is not available, based on guidance from Market Chief Medical Officer. Fills in as needed for center clinical leadership needs, including monitoring daily center census as part of joint center accountability for outcomes.
  • Plays an active role in the management of their center and helps cover for other providers who may be out for various reasons. It is also expected that each Clinical Director will take an active role as needed in recruiting patients for the center and recruiting and interviewing additional providers for the company.
  • Managing, mentoring and coaching PCPs in his / her assigned center to deliver outstanding clinical outcomes, including sampling other PCP’s daily huddles within their center
  • Leadership rounding with the PCPs (reduced involvement of market clinical leader)
  • Partnering with Center Operations Director / Market General Manager to drive continued improvement of center financial performance, and helping increase center membership
  • Performs other duties as assigned and modified at manager’s discretion.

KNOWLEDGE, SKILLS AND ABILITIES :

  •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ite products including Word, Excel, PowerPoint and Outlook, plus a variety of other applications used in the company
  • Ability and willingness to travel locally as needed in their market, if applicable, nationally for initial training (2 weeks) and then occasionally regionally and nationally for recruiting or training purposes
  • Fluency in English, verbal and written. There may be jobs in some centers that require fluency in other languages, and this will be made known at the time of application.
  • This job requires use and exercise of independent judgment
  • E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E CRITERIA :

  • MD or DO in Internal Medicine, Family Medicine, Geriatrics, or similar specialty required
  • Current, active MD licensure in State of employment is required
  • A minimum of 1-year clinical experience in geriatric, adult or family practice setting preferred, with Lead PCP ideally being a ChenMed PCP Partner
  • Completion of Chen Medical training, including Masterful Conversations and meeting facilitation, as part of the individual development plan
  • Board certification in Internal Medicine, Family Medicine, Geriatrics or similar specialty is preferred, Board Eligibility is required
  • Once Board certified, PCP will maintain board certification in their terminal specialty by doing necessary MOC, CME and / or retaking board exams as required
  • Must have a current DEA number for schedule II-V controlled substances
  • Basic Life Support (BLS) certification from the American Heart Association (AMA) or American Red Cross required w / in first 90 days of employment
